Senate Bill 1207, also known as House Bill 1131, mandates the Tennessee Advisory Commission on Intergovernmental Relations (TACIR) to conduct a study on the service coverage areas of electric cooperatives in the state. The study will utilize TACIR's existing resources, and all relevant state departments and agencies are required to assist in this effort. The findings, which will include a detailed map of the service areas, must be reported to each member of the General Assembly and provided to the legislative librarian by January 1, 2024. The report can be submitted electronically.

The bill emphasizes the importance of understanding the geographic reach of electric cooperatives in Tennessee, aiming to enhance transparency and inform legislative decisions regarding energy services. It is set to take effect immediately upon becoming law, reflecting the urgency of the public welfare in addressing this issue.
